(5 pts.) woodrats are medium sized rodents with lots of interesting behaviors. you may know of them as packrats. let's assume that the trait of bringing home shiny objects (h) is dominant to the trait of carrying home only dull objects (h). suppose two heterozygous individuals are crossed a: hh 1 b: hh 2 c: hh 1 what will be the genotypic ratio of the offspring?

Answer:

the genotypic ratio of the offspring will be 3:1 for bringing home shiny objects versus dull objects respectively.

Step-by-step explanation:

Denoting:

H as dominant trait

h as recessive trait

Heterozygous means that the alleles are different on the gene for a specific trait. In this case, both parents have the traits of bringing home both shiny and dull objects but since bringing home shiny objects is the dominant trait, it is the only trait that they would act on.

parental phenotype: shiny objects 》 shiny objects

parental genotype: Hh 》 Hh

Parental gametes: (H) (h) 》 (H) (h)

random fertilization: punnet square

H h

H HH Hh

h Hh hh

F1 generation phenotype: shiny objects 》dull objects

F1 generation genotype: HH, Hh, Hh 》 hh

offspring ratio: 3 : 1

percentage: 75% shiny objects 》 25% dull objects
